Ugx. 217,489,700
View detail
Ugx. 216,154,350
Ugx. 212,455,700
Ugx. 203,574,670
Ugx. 197,629,260
Ugx. 200,750,340
Ugx. 195,748,140
Ugx. 199,595,170
Ugx. 208,301,330
Ugx. 192,786,670